August 6th, 2014

Today, we continued fishing east of Shark River Inlet. Fishing was very good and there was plenty of action all around the boat. We ended up catching blues, bonito, albies and mackerel on small jigs and bucktails. Despite the weather forecast, it was a beautiful day at sea and everyone had a fantastic time!
